How much does it cost to rent a home in Arbor Greene?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Arbor Greene 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,826 | $1,499 | $2,500 |
Arbor Greene 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,355 | $1,930 | $3,790 |
Arbor Greene 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$3,103 | $2,200 | $6,995 |
Arbor Greene 5 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$3,360 | $2,135 | $4,500 |
Arbor Greene 6 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$5,200 | $5,200 | $5,200 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Arbor Greene
What type of rentals are currently available in Arbor Greene?
There are currently 28 Apartments for Rent in Arbor Greene, FL with pricing that ranges from $1,159 to $4,595. There are also 139 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Arbor Greene ranging from $1,250 to $6,995.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Arbor Greene?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Arbor Greene ranges from $1,250 to $6,995 with an average monthly rent of $2,881.
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Arbor Greene?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Arbor Greene range from $1,842 to $4,595,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$1,930 to $3,790.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$2,200 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$2,590.
